At Milano, we're passionate about sharing the flavors of Northern Italy with our community. Our brightly colored digs and open kitchen create a vibrant atmosphere where you can enjoy authentic Italian cuisine. We're proud to offer an extensive wine list to complement our dishes. Our checkered banquettes invite you to linger over a delicious meal. Customers rave about our generous portions, perfectly balanced flavors, and attentive service - particularly praising the expertise of our server who makes sure every guest feels like family. Come taste the difference for yourself at 594 Loudon Rd, Latham, NY 12110.

Potentially an excellent dish, "pasta simple", wonderful flavor, portion fine, color, balance fine. You got 85% there. For heavier pasta, kept cold for potion control, it needs to be hot, well cooked, not dry from refrigeration, but still firm. That almost ruined the dish. Onions and tomatoes saute made it delicious, though some tomatoes were cold. You tear basil when needed not cut in advance so some was blackened or bitter. Platting was careless. Excellent old vine zin. Service terribly slow due to short staff.

Nice atmosphere but I'm so surprised to see how many people come here to eat this level of quality food. I ordered the special pasta that had shrimp, crab, spinach (which I swapped with arugula), wine sauce, linguine. Everything was wrong. Shrimp and crab overcooked, hence rubbery. The linguine was a disaster. My husband's squid ink linguine came out all clumped up together and when we asked about it, the waitress said it was like that because the pasta is home made and they tend to clump together but should be all cooked. I do enjoy a good al dente pasta but the issue was beyond the time of boiling the pasta. The pasta had no elasticity and kept breaking into crumbs and the texture was absolutely off. (I say too much egg and not enough gluten) Just because it's homemade doesn't mean it also tastes good. We had honey glazed pork belly and that also was rubbery and tasted bland. I truly am confused what the appeal is to see so many people there that night but I guess Albany doesn't have much options.
